NCC 2012 Complete Series contains NCC 2012 Volumes One, Two, Three and The Guide. The series is a uniform set of technical provisions for the design and construction of buildings and other structures throughout Australia, which allows for variations in climate and geological or geographic conditions. Volume Two: contains the Energy Efficiency requirements (among others) for residential and Class 10 (non-habitable) buildings and structures. The goal of the NCC is to enable the achievement of nationally consistent, minimum necessary standards of relevant safety (including structural safety and safety from fire), health, amenity and sustainability objectives efficiently. Compliance Path: Alternative compliance paths are performance compliance solutions under superseded versions of Australia's National Construction Code. To achieve compliance using this method, the performance of the building must be a minimum of a 6 Star NatHERS rating.
